Get Permission to Shoot at Offsite Locations

remember.eps Couples often request to have some of their photos taken somewhere other than where the ceremony or reception is being held. In this situation, always make sure to find out ahead of time whether or not you need permission from the offsite location. Suppose you didn’t think to check and you and the wedding party arrive at the location, only to find a photographer snapping photos of another wedding party, or an official who tells you that you must have a reservation to take photos at that spot. Can you image the stress and panic it would cause, not only to you, but to the couple and their wedding party as well? To avoid that situation entirely, check out the location in the months leading up to the wedding and get the appropriate permissions if necessary.
